2014-05-14 1 views
2

Je cherchais un cadre d'automatisation web basée sur un script java et suis tombé sur WebdriverJSWebdriverJS une alternative très complet au sélénium d'origine WebDriver

Dans la page d'accueil, il dit la suivante.

✔ Fournit plus de 50 actions utiles pour fonctionner avec votre application

✔ Prise en charge des tests de sélénium dans le nuage

✔ Compatible avec tous les cadres test NodeJS

Il ne dit pas vraiment comment est-ce qu'il se tient par rapport aux caractéristiques complètes du webdriver sélénium d'origine, des questions comme -

  1. sont tous les APIs de sélénium cartographiés encore

  2. ce que je vais manquer si je décide de l'utiliser au lieu de WebDriver de sélénium?

  3. toute autre comparaison avec le sélénium ou tout autre cadre automatisation web

Note: Je ne cherche pas d'un point de vue des tests de nuage, juste besoin d'un outil que je peux utiliser dans mon bureau pour automatiser certains cas de test pour les sites Web HTML

Répondre

3
  1. Actuellement, la plupart des commandes de protocole JSONWire ne sont pas implémentées (~ 90%). Manquant ceux comme local_storage, application_cache sera mis en œuvre dans v2.0.0 qui sera publié dans les 2 ou 3 prochaines semaines (j'espère)

  2. Dépend de ce que vous attendez.

  3. voir https://github.com/camme/webdriverjs/issues/138#issuecomment-32051980

+0

Peut-être que ce sera utile pour vous les gars et les gens comme moi si vous pouvez mettre l'information à partir de la page GitHub dans le site webdriverjs :-) – binithb

+1

jap je le ferai! – ChristianB

Questions connexes